SR. SOURCING SPECIALIST INDIRECT

We are a progressive procurement organization pushing the boundaries of traditional procurement reputation and methodologies. We are looking for individuals who can think outside the box to achieve company objectives regarding value and partnerships with our suppliers. Our organization moves quickly and you must too. SpaceX has the unique ability and desire to influence and shape suppliers to be better with us as we challenge our supply chain on cost quality and delivery. This role sits within our purchasing department a team that is focused on our corporate functions.

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Identify and execute projects to completion including planning coordinating with stakeholders and communicating project updates.
  • Assist in the authoring of contract documents with the Legal Department. Management of contracts ensuring performance of the supplier to contract obligations. Understand interrelationships between contracts and terms while applying creativity and sound business reasoning to interpret application of contract to business needs.
  • Utilize negotiations to maximize value and cost savings benefit while lowering risk.
  • Establish preferred suppliers for assigned categories. Identify service areas of need within SpaceX and develop relationships with new suppliers to meet those needs. Maintain supplier base as needed to allow for proper implementation of bidding procedures and RFPs. Create and implement management programs to develop continuously improve manage the performance of and monitor (KPIs) key performance indicators of the supply base that include but are not limited to on-time delivery payment terms cash targets and cost savings.
  • Develop and maintain key internal stakeholder relationships to create a collaborative environment focused on delivering services and material on-time. Communicate manage and drive compliance to category strategies among SpaceX internal stakeholders.
  • Conduct comprehensive supplier analysis to formulate a strategic sourcing plan that identifies new/suitable suppliers optimizes cost models and proactively ensures continuity of supply based on upcoming new product introduction campaign requirements.
  • Develop and lead efforts to reduce number of transactions for assigned categories and automate repetitive processes.
  • Benchmark track and analyze annual performance metrics and sourcing trends against budget on a monthly basis to demonstrate continuous improvement and progress against strategic objectives.

ITAR REQUIREMENTS:

  • To conform to U.S. Government export regulations applicant must be a (i) U.S. citizen or national (ii) U.S. lawful permanent resident (aka green card holder) (iii) Refugee under 8 U.S.C. 1157 or (iv) Asylee under 8 U.S.C. 1158 or be eligible to obtain the required authorizations from the U.S. Department of State.
